She discovered me and my photography casually at the beginning of past year and we started immediately to talk about her “out-of-the-box” wedding with people coming from all over the world (she’s from Texas and Nico is from France) to see their two wedding ceremonies and to enjoy their party. It’s not usual to see two different ceremonies in the same wedding so I’d like to spend some words about; the first one was a civil ceremony in Palazzo Vecchio (the Florence Town all) where they officially got married; the second one was a symbolic ceremony in both English and French at Villa Montalto – where they was going to have also dinner and dance floor – to have something more personal. As part of this symbolic celebration, they both wrote letters to one another, put it in the box with wine and nailed it shut; they will drink a year after they’ve been married, along with reading the letters…so romantic, isn’t it?
